There are two limits for the dependence of the inner habitable zone boundary (IHZ) on eccentricity: (1) the mean-stellar flux approximation ($S_{\\mbox{IHZ}} \\propto \\sqrt{1-e^2}$), in which the temperature is approximately constant throughout the orbit, and (2) the maximum-stellar flux approximation ($S_{\\mbox{IHZ}} \\propto (1-e)^2$), in which the temperature adjusts instantaneously to the stellar flux.
